Assessment and Planning
We start by getting a clear picture of the damage. Our technicians use tools to check moisture levels and identify the source. This helps us plan the best approach. Containment and Extraction
We set up containment to keep the damage from spreading. Then we remove standing water using powerful extractors. This is where time matters. The faster we act, the less damage there is. Drying and Dehumidification
We use industrial-grade air movers and dehumidifiers to dry out the area. This process can take 3-5 days, depending on the damage. We monitor progress closely to make sure everything is dry.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
A damp, moldy smell in your home is a red flag. This usually means water has been sitting for a while. You can’t just air it out, the problem is deeper than that. Discolored or Warped Wood
Dark spots, buckling, or warping on your floor are clear signs of water damage. This is more than just a repair job, it’s a safety issue. You can’t just paint over it. The damage is already there. Peeling or Bubbling Paint or Finish
If your floor’s paint or finish is peeling or bubbling, that’s a sign of moisture underneath. This isn’t just an aesthetic issue, it’s a structural problem. You can’t ignore it. Flooring Replacement After Water Damage Cost In Culpeper, VA
Costs can vary depending on your situation. The more damage there is, the more it will cost. You should expect to pay for removal, drying, and replacement. These are estimates, not guarantees. Every job is different. You need a professional assessment to know exactly what to expect. We’re here to help you understand the costs and make the best decision for your home.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$200 – $800 | Amount of water and location of the damage |
| Drying and dehumidification | $500 – $1,500 | Size of the area and level of moisture |
| Flooring removal | $300 – $1,200 | Type of flooring and extent of damage |
| Flooring replacement | $500 – $2,500 | Material choice and labor costs |
| Mold remediation | $800 – $3,000 | Size of the mold and how long it’s been there |
| Final inspection and cleanup | $200 – $600 | Complexity of the job and amount of debris |
